Alpha shapes and optimal transport on the sphere

Abstract

In [3], the authors used the Legendre transform to give a tractable method for studying Topological Data Analysis (TDA) in terms of sums of Gaussian kernels. In this paper, we prove a variant for sums of cosine similarity-based kernel functions, which requires considering the more general "cc-transform" from optimal transport theory [16]. We then apply these methods to a point cloud arising from a recent breakthrough study, which exhibits a toroidal structure in the brain activity of rats [11]. A key part of this application is that the transport map and transformed density function arising from the theorem replace certain delicate preprocessing steps related to density-based denoising and subsampling.
